Did you use the custom.lst file during the install. If you did with your
installation, IT DOESN"T WORK!!!!. The custom.lst file is only for use
with the client heavy deployment.
The install seems to run but when it comes time to copy the client files
over it gives an error copying files and then crashes the install, before
it gets to register the apps.
Ran into this same problem here and according to AutoDesk there is no way
around this problem (It only cost me $65 dollars to find this out
)
